10 Gigavolt to Teravolt Conversion Details
The gigavolt (GV) and teravolt (TV) are both units of voltage. To convert between them, a precise conversion factor is required.
Gigavolt to Teravolt Conversion Formula
One gigavolt is equal to 0.001 teravolt.
Manual Calculation to Convert 10 gv to tv
To convert 10 gigavolt to teravolt, multiply the value by the conversion factor: 0.001. As one gigavolt is equal to 0.001 teravolt, therefore,
10 gv x 0.001 = 0.01 teravolt
So, 10 gigavolt = 0.01 teravolt
